Index: /trunk/src/org/openstreetmap/josm/actions/AutoScaleAction.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/actions/AutoScaleAction.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/actions/AutoScaleAction.java	(revision 6009)
@@ -235,5 +235,5 @@
             }
             for (OsmPrimitive osm : sel) {
-                osm.visit(v);
+                osm.accept(v);
             }
             // increase bbox by 0.001 degrees on each side. this is required
Index: /trunk/src/org/openstreetmap/josm/actions/UploadSelectionAction.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/actions/UploadSelectionAction.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/actions/UploadSelectionAction.java	(revision 6009)
@@ -204,5 +204,5 @@
                     // we upload modified nodes even if they aren't in the current
                     // selection.
-                    n.visit(this);
+                    n.accept(this);
                 }
             }
@@ -218,5 +218,5 @@
                     //
                     if (p.isNewOrUndeleted()) {
-                        p.visit(this);
+                        p.accept(this);
                     }
                 }
@@ -240,5 +240,5 @@
             hull = new HashSet<OsmPrimitive>();
             for (OsmPrimitive p: base) {
-                p.visit(this);
+                p.accept(this);
             }
             return hull;
Index: /trunk/src/org/openstreetmap/josm/command/ChangePropertyKeyCommand.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/command/ChangePropertyKeyCommand.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/command/ChangePropertyKeyCommand.java	(revision 6009)
@@ -72,5 +72,5 @@
         if (objects.size() == 1) {
             NameVisitor v = new NameVisitor();
-            objects.iterator().next().visit(v);
+            objects.iterator().next().accept(v);
             text += " "+tr(v.className)+" "+v.name;
         } else {
@@ -93,5 +93,5 @@
         final NameVisitor v = new NameVisitor();
         for (final OsmPrimitive osm : objects) {
-            osm.visit(v);
+            osm.accept(v);
             children.add(new PseudoCommand() {
                 @Override
Index: /trunk/src/org/openstreetmap/josm/command/Command.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/command/Command.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/command/Command.java	(revision 6009)
@@ -86,5 +86,5 @@
         fillModifiedData(all, all, all);
         for (OsmPrimitive osm : all) {
-            osm.visit(visitor);
+            osm.accept(visitor);
         }
         cloneMap = visitor.orig;
Index: /trunk/src/org/openstreetmap/josm/data/osm/IPrimitive.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/data/osm/IPrimitive.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/data/osm/IPrimitive.java	(revision 6009)
@@ -31,5 +31,5 @@
     void setChangesetId(int changesetId);
 
-    void visit(PrimitiveVisitor visitor);
+    void accept(PrimitiveVisitor visitor);
     String getName();
     String getLocalName();
Index: /trunk/src/org/openstreetmap/josm/data/osm/Node.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/data/osm/Node.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/data/osm/Node.java	(revision 6009)
@@ -196,10 +196,10 @@
 
     @Override
-    public void visit(Visitor visitor) {
+    public void accept(Visitor visitor) {
         visitor.visit(this);
     }
 
     @Override
-    public void visit(PrimitiveVisitor visitor) {
+    public void accept(PrimitiveVisitor visitor) {
         visitor.visit(this);
     }
Index: /trunk/src/org/openstreetmap/josm/data/osm/NodeData.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/data/osm/NodeData.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/data/osm/NodeData.java	(revision 6009)
@@ -73,5 +73,5 @@
 
     @Override
-    public void visit(PrimitiveVisitor visitor) {
+    public void accept(PrimitiveVisitor visitor) {
         visitor.visit(this);
     }
Index: /trunk/src/org/openstreetmap/josm/data/osm/OsmPrimitive.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/data/osm/OsmPrimitive.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/data/osm/OsmPrimitive.java	(revision 6009)
@@ -981,5 +981,5 @@
             OsmPrimitive ref = (OsmPrimitive) this.referrers;
             if (ref.dataSet == dataSet) {
-                ref.visit(visitor);
+                ref.accept(visitor);
             }
         } else if (this.referrers instanceof OsmPrimitive[]) {
@@ -987,5 +987,5 @@
             for (OsmPrimitive ref: refs) {
                 if (ref.dataSet == dataSet) {
-                    ref.visit(visitor);
+                    ref.accept(visitor);
                 }
             }
@@ -1027,5 +1027,5 @@
      * @param visitor The visitor from which the visit() function must be called.
      */
-    abstract public void visit(Visitor visitor);
+    abstract public void accept(Visitor visitor);
 
     /**
Index: /trunk/src/org/openstreetmap/josm/data/osm/PrimitiveDeepCopy.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/data/osm/PrimitiveDeepCopy.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/data/osm/PrimitiveDeepCopy.java	(revision 6009)
@@ -69,5 +69,5 @@
                 firstIteration = false;
                 for (RelationMember m : r.getMembers()) {
-                    m.getMember().visit(this);
+                    m.getMember().accept(this);
                 }
             }
@@ -76,5 +76,5 @@
                 for (OsmPrimitive osm : primitives) {
                     firstIteration = true;
-                    osm.visit(this);
+                    osm.accept(this);
                 }
             }
Index: /trunk/src/org/openstreetmap/josm/data/osm/Relation.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/data/osm/Relation.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/data/osm/Relation.java	(revision 6009)
@@ -164,9 +164,9 @@
     }
 
-    @Override public void visit(Visitor visitor) {
+    @Override public void accept(Visitor visitor) {
         visitor.visit(this);
     }
 
-    @Override public void visit(PrimitiveVisitor visitor) {
+    @Override public void accept(PrimitiveVisitor visitor) {
         visitor.visit(this);
     }
Index: /trunk/src/org/openstreetmap/josm/data/osm/RelationData.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/data/osm/RelationData.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/data/osm/RelationData.java	(revision 6009)
@@ -64,5 +64,5 @@
 
     @Override
-    public void visit(PrimitiveVisitor visitor) {
+    public void accept(PrimitiveVisitor visitor) {
         visitor.visit(this);
     }
Index: /trunk/src/org/openstreetmap/josm/data/osm/Way.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/data/osm/Way.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/data/osm/Way.java	(revision 6009)
@@ -209,9 +209,9 @@
     }
 
-    @Override public void visit(Visitor visitor) {
+    @Override public void accept(Visitor visitor) {
         visitor.visit(this);
     }
 
-    @Override public void visit(PrimitiveVisitor visitor) {
+    @Override public void accept(PrimitiveVisitor visitor) {
         visitor.visit(this);
     }
Index: /trunk/src/org/openstreetmap/josm/data/osm/WayData.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/data/osm/WayData.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/data/osm/WayData.java	(revision 6009)
@@ -60,5 +60,5 @@
 
     @Override
-    public void visit(PrimitiveVisitor visitor) {
+    public void accept(PrimitiveVisitor visitor) {
         visitor.visit(this);
     }
Index: /trunk/src/org/openstreetmap/josm/data/validation/PaintVisitor.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/data/validation/PaintVisitor.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/data/validation/PaintVisitor.java	(revision 6009)
@@ -122,5 +122,5 @@
     public void visit(OsmPrimitive p) {
         if (p.isUsable()) {
-            p.visit(this);
+            p.accept(this);
         }
     }
Index: /trunk/src/org/openstreetmap/josm/data/validation/Test.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/data/validation/Test.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/data/validation/Test.java	(revision 6009)
@@ -142,5 +142,5 @@
         for (OsmPrimitive p : selection) {
             if (p.isUsable()) {
-                p.visit(this);
+                p.accept(this);
             }
             progressMonitor.worked(1);
Index: /trunk/src/org/openstreetmap/josm/gui/dialogs/ConflictDialog.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/gui/dialogs/ConflictDialog.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/gui/dialogs/ConflictDialog.java	(revision 6009)
@@ -256,5 +256,5 @@
                     try {
                         for (RelationMember em : e.getMembers()) {
-                            em.getMember().visit(this);
+                            em.getMember().accept(this);
                         }
                     } finally {
@@ -268,5 +268,5 @@
                 continue;
             }
-            conflicts.getConflictForMy((OsmPrimitive)o).getTheir().visit(conflictPainter);
+            conflicts.getConflictForMy((OsmPrimitive)o).getTheir().accept(conflictPainter);
         }
     }
Index: /trunk/src/org/openstreetmap/josm/gui/dialogs/ValidatorDialog.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/gui/dialogs/ValidatorDialog.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/gui/dialogs/ValidatorDialog.java	(revision 6009)
@@ -520,5 +520,5 @@
         public void visit(OsmPrimitive p) {
             if (p.isUsable()) {
-                p.visit(this);
+                p.accept(this);
             }
         }
Index: /trunk/src/org/openstreetmap/josm/gui/history/HistoryBrowserModel.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/gui/history/HistoryBrowserModel.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/gui/history/HistoryBrowserModel.java	(revision 6009)
@@ -806,5 +806,5 @@
 
         public HistoryOsmPrimitive build(OsmPrimitive primitive) {
-            primitive.visit(this);
+            primitive.accept(this);
             return clone;
         }
Index: /trunk/src/org/openstreetmap/josm/gui/layer/OsmDataLayer.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/gui/layer/OsmDataLayer.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/gui/layer/OsmDataLayer.java	(revision 6009)
@@ -455,5 +455,5 @@
         final DataCountVisitor counter = new DataCountVisitor();
         for (final OsmPrimitive osm : data.allPrimitives()) {
-            osm.visit(counter);
+            osm.accept(counter);
         }
         final JPanel p = new JPanel(new GridBagLayout());
Index: /trunk/src/org/openstreetmap/josm/io/GeoJSONWriter.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/io/GeoJSONWriter.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/io/GeoJSONWriter.java	(revision 6009)
@@ -99,5 +99,5 @@
         { // append primitive specific
             out.append("\t\"geometry\": {");
-            p.visit(this);
+            p.accept(this);
             out.append("}");
         }
Index: /trunk/src/org/openstreetmap/josm/io/OsmApi.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/io/OsmApi.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/io/OsmApi.java	(revision 6009)
@@ -288,5 +288,5 @@
         osmWriter.setChangeset(changeset);
         osmWriter.header();
-        o.visit(osmWriter);
+        o.accept(osmWriter);
         osmWriter.footer();
         osmWriter.flush();
Index: /trunk/src/org/openstreetmap/josm/io/OsmChangeBuilder.java
===================================================================
--- /trunk/src/org/openstreetmap/josm/io/OsmChangeBuilder.java	(revision 6008)
+++ /trunk/src/org/openstreetmap/josm/io/OsmChangeBuilder.java	(revision 6009)
@@ -43,9 +43,9 @@
             switchMode("delete");
             osmwriter.setWithBody(false);
-            p.visit(osmwriter);
+            p.accept(osmwriter);
         } else {
             switchMode(p.isNew() ? "create" : "modify");
             osmwriter.setWithBody(true);
-            p.visit(osmwriter);
+            p.accept(osmwriter);
         }
     }
